Noun:
misericord
mi'ze-ri,kord
A
small
shelf
or
bracket
on the
underside
of a
hinged
seat
in a
church
choir stall
,
providing
support
when
standing
"The
ornately
carved
misericords
depicted
scenes
from
daily
medieval
life
";
-
miserere
,
subsellium
